摘要

目的 基于功能性近红外光谱技术(functional near-infrared spectroscopy,fNIRS)言语流畅性任务(ver-bal fluency task,VFT)探索精神分裂症(schizophrenia,SCZ)患者和重性抑郁障碍(major depressive disorder,MDD)患者与快感缺失有关的脑区激活差异.方法 纳入45例首发MDD患者、31例首发SCZ患者和45名健康对照(healthy controls,HC).采用17项汉密尔顿抑郁量表(17-item Hamilton depression scale,HAMD-17)、阳性与阴性症状量表(positive and negative syndrome scale,PANSS)和斯奈思-汉密尔顿快感量表(Snaith-Hamilton pleasure scale,SHAPS)评估受试者的临床症状.所有受试者使用"白""北""大"3个汉字组词以完成VFT,同时进行48通道fNIRS检测,应用Matlab Homer2软件提取任务下氧合血红蛋白(oxy-hemoglobin,Oxy-Hb)浓度变化的信息.结果 3组在执行fNIRS-VFT任务时,与HC组相比,SCZ组患者在双侧额中回、额上回、额下回,右侧颞上回及左侧中央后回Oxy-Hb浓度降低(包括25个通道,P<0.05);与MDD组相比,SCZ组在双侧额上回、左侧额中回及右侧颞上回Oxy-Hb浓度降低(包括6个通道,P<0.05).一般线性模型结果显示,MDD组SHAPS评分与右侧额上回(通道26、42)的Oxy-Hb浓度呈负关联(β=-5.46,P=0.02;β=-5.01,P=0.01).结论 首发SCZ患者和首发MDD患者双侧额中回和左侧额上回、额下回、中央后回激活异常,右侧颞上回和额上回激活异常或是SCZ的神经生物学标志物,右侧额上回激活异常或与MDD快感缺失有关.

Abstract

Objective To explore the differences in brain activation related to anhedonia in patients with schizophrenia(SCZ)and major depressive disorder(MDD)during a verbal fluency task(VFT)based on functional near-infrared spectroscopy(fNIRS).Methods A total of 31 patients with first-episode SCZ,45 patients with first-episode MDD and 45 healthy controls(HC)were included.The clinical symptoms were assessed using the 17-item Hamilton depression scale(HAMD-17),the positive and negative symptom scale(PANSS)and the Snaiss-Hamilton pleasure scale(SHAPS).All subjects completed the 48-channel fNIRS-VFT and the Chinese characters"Bai","Bei",and"Da"were recorded in the VFT.The Homer2 software in Matlab was used to extract information of oxy-hemoglobin(Oxy-Hb)concentration during the task.Results In the fNIRS-VFT task,compared with HC,patients with SCZ had decreased Oxy-Hb concentration in the bilateral middle frontal gyrus,superior frontal gyrus,inferior frontal gyrus,right superior temporal gyrus,and left posterior cingulate gyrus(including 25 channels,P<0.05),compared with MDD patients,patients with SCZ exhibited significantly reduced Oxy-Hb concentration in the bilateral superior frontal gyrus,left middle frontal gyrus,and right superior temporal gyrus(including 6 channels,P<0.05).The results of the general linear model showed that SHAPS scores in the MDD group were negatively correlated with Oxy-Hb concentration in the right superior frontal gyrus(channels 26,42)(β=-5.46,P=0.02;β=-5.01,P=0.01).Conclusion Patients with first-episode SCZ and those with first-episode MDD had functional abnormalities in bilateral middle frontal gyrus,and the left superior frontal,inferior frontal gyrus and postcentral gyrus.Additionally,abnormal activation of the right superior temporal gyrus and superior frontal gyrus was neurobiological markers of SCZ,abnormal activation of the right superior frontal gyrus was associated with anhedonia in MDD.
